How SWIFT Code BBNGDEH1 Routes an International Transfer

  1. Initiation: The sender provides SWIFT code BBNGDEH1 and account number to their bank.
  2. Validation: The sending bank validates the BIC against the SWIFT registry.
  3. Routing: An MT103 SWIFT message is transmitted through the network to BHN BOERSENHANDEL NORD GMBH.
  4. Correspondent bank (if needed): An intermediary bank may relay the transfer, adding 1–2 business days.
  5. Credit: BHN BOERSENHANDEL NORD GMBH receives the SWIFT message and credits the account. Total time: 1–5 business days.
